Configuring the Wireless LAN USB Adapter 4-10
4. When the
Wireless Network Properties
dialog
box similar to Figure 4-11 appears, click the
Data
Encryption (WEP enabled)
check box to select it.
5. Click the
The key is provided for me
automatically
check box to deselect it.
6. Complete the
Network key
box with random
hexadecimal values or ASCII characters. These keys
serve as passwords that encrypt your data before
transmission.
7. Click the
OK
button.

• For
Wired Equivalent
Privacy (WEP)
you have
three options:
Disabled
,
64 Bits (40-bits)
, and
128 Bits (104 bits)
. All
wireless network devices
in a Local Area Network
(LAN) must have the
same WEP settings and
WEP key entry for this
feature to work. If WEP is
disabled, the data is not
encrypted before being
transmitted. For enabling
encryption, you must
select either 64 Bits or
128 Bits.
• The type of Encryption
option to use depends on
your Access Point
encryption settings.
